Overview

R5F213M8KNNP from Renesas is a 16-bit R8C/3MK Group microcontroller featuring 64 KB flash ROM, 8 KB RAM, and integrated USB 2.0 full-speed device controller with 448-byte FIFO, 10-bit A/D converter (10 channels), and DTC with 26 activation sources. It operates at up to 20 MHz (5.5 V) and supports −20°C to +85°C ambient temperature in industrial control and embedded USB peripheral applications.

Technical Context

The R5F213M8KNNP implements the R8C CPU core with 89 fundamental instructions, 16×16→32-bit hardware multiplier, and multiply-accumulate capability. Its memory map spans 1 Mbyte, with fixed interrupt vector table at 0FFDCh–0FFFFh and data flash (4 × 1 KB blocks) mapped at 03000h–03FFFh.

Peripheral integration includes three UARTs (UART0/1/3), one UART2 with multiprocessor mode, I²C/SSU shared interface, LIN module (using Timer RA and UART0), watchdog timer (14-bit), and voltage detection circuit with selectable levels. The USB function controller supports control, bulk, and interrupt transfers across five pipes with programmable endpoint assignment.

Key Specifications

ParameterValue and Actual Design Meaning
CPU CoreR8C 16-bit core with 89 instructions, 50 ns min instruction time at 20 MHz, 16×16→32-bit multiplier
Memory64 KB program flash ROM, 8 KB RAM, 4 KB data flash (1 KB × 4 blocks) with background operation (BGO)
USB InterfaceUSB 2.0 full-speed (12 Mbps) device controller with transceiver, 448-byte FIFO, 5-pipe architecture
A/D Converter10-bit resolution, 10 input channels (AN0–AN11), sample-and-hold, sweep mode, external trigger (ADTRG)
Operating RangeVCC = 1.8–5.5 V; f(XIN) = 5 MHz (1.8 V) or 20 MHz (2.7–5.5 V); ambient temperature −20°C to +85°C (N version)
Power ModesStandard, wait (4.0 µA @ 3.0 V), stop (2.0 µA @ 3.0 V); low-power clock options include high/low-speed on-chip oscillators and PLL
Interrupt System69 interrupt vectors, 7 priority levels, 9 external sources (INT0–INT4, KI0–KI3), DTC activation from 26 sources

Pinout & Package

Packaged in a 40-pin QFN (PWQN0040KB-B, formerly 40PJS-B), the R5F213M8KNNP features exposed thermal pad, 0.5 mm pitch, and 6.0 × 6.0 mm body size. Pin 1 marked by dot; NC pins (e.g., Pin 3) must be connected to VCC.

Pin/TerminalCircuit RoleDesign Meaning
P0_0–P0_7, P1_0–P1_7, P3_0, P3_3–P3_5, P3_7, P4_5–P4_7, P6_5–P6_7, P7_6–P7_7, P8_1–P8_3CMOS I/O ports30 programmable bidirectional ports with selectable pull-up resistors; high-current drive capability
USB_DP / USB_DMD+/D− differential I/ODirect connection to USB bus; integrated transceiver eliminates external PHY requirement
USB_VBUSVBUS monitor inputDetects USB cable insertion/removal during runtime without external comparator
USB_VBUSEN / USB_OVRCURAVBUS enable / overcurrent senseControls external 5 V power switch and monitors host-side overcurrent condition
AN0–AN11Analog inputs10 dedicated A/D channels (AN0–AN7, AN9–AN11); AN8–AN11 also serve as key input pins KI0–KI3
ADTRGA/D external triggerHardware-synchronized sampling initiation via external signal or peripheral event

Key Features

FeatureDesign Value
Integrated USB Device ControllerEliminates need for external USB PHY and reduces BOM count in embedded peripherals requiring host enumeration
Data Transfer Controller (DTC)Offloads CPU during memory-to-peripheral transfers using 26 activation sources including A/D completion and UART events
Background Operation (BGO)Enables concurrent flash programming/erasure (10,000 cycles) while executing application code from other memory regions
Multi-mode Clock SystemCombines XIN crystal, high-speed/low-speed on-chip oscillators, and PLL for dynamic frequency scaling and power optimization
Hardware LIN ModuleUses Timer RA and UART0 to implement LIN 2.0 protocol without software bit-banging, reducing CPU overhead in automotive subsystems

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ar microcontroller applications.

Alternative PartTechnical DifferenceApplication DifferenceSelection Advice
R5F213M8UNNPR8C/3MU Group; no A/D converter, no DTC activation from A/D interrupt, USB peripheral-only (no host mode)Suitable for USB-only peripherals without analog sensing or high-efficiency DMA transfersSelect when A/D and DTC-driven sensor acquisition are unnecessary and cost reduction is prioritized
R5F213MCKNNPR8C/3MK Group; 128 KB ROM, 10 KB RAM, same USB/A/D/DTC features but higher memory capacityRequired for larger firmware images, extended USB descriptors, or complex real-time algorithmsChoose when application code size exceeds 64 KB or additional RAM is needed for USB buffer management

Compared with R5F213M8UNNP, the R5F213M8KNNP adds essential analog front-end and DTC capabilities for sensor-rich USB devices; compared with R5F213MCKNNP, it offers identical peripheral functionality at lower memory cost-ideal for optimized firmware deployments where 64 KB ROM suffices.

FAQ

What USB device classes does the R5F213M8KNNP support natively?

The R5F213M8KNNP supports USB device classes requiring control, bulk, and interrupt transfers-including CDC (communication device class), HID (human interface device), MSC (mass storage class), and DFU (device firmware upgrade). Its 5-pipe architecture with configurable endpoints enables simultaneous implementation of multiple class interfaces, and the on-chip transceiver eliminates external PHY requirements. All USB functionality is managed by the integrated USB function controller in the R5F213M8KNNP.

Does the R5F213M8KNNP support USB host functionality?

No, the R5F213M8KNNP implements only USB device controller functionality compliant with USB 2.0 full-speed specification. It lacks USB host controller logic, OTG support, or VBUS powering capability required for host operation. The R5F213M8KNNP is designed exclusively for peripheral roles such as USB audio devices, HID controllers, or firmware update targets-not for enumerating other USB peripherals.

How is the A/D converter triggered in the R5F213M8KNNP?

The R5F213M8KNNP A/D converter supports software start, internal timer triggers (e.g., Timer RC output compare), and external hardware trigger via the ADTRG pin (Pin 24). This allows precise synchronization with system events like PWM edges or sensor excitation pulses. Conversion results are accessible via dedicated SFRs, and the 10-bit result can be read in single or sweep mode across all 10 channels. The A/D function is fully integrated into the R5F213M8KNNP's peripheral set without external components.

What low-power modes are available on the R5F213M8KNNP and how do they differ?

The R5F213M8KNNP provides standard operating mode, wait mode (CPU halted, peripherals active, 4.0 µA @ 3.0 V), and stop mode (all clocks stopped except low-speed oscillator, 2.0 µA @ 3.0 V). Wake-up sources include external interrupts, key inputs, A/D completion, and USB resume. These modes are controlled via system clock registers and are implemented in silicon within the R5F213M8KNNP-no external circuitry is needed to achieve sub-µA standby operation.

Is the R5F213M8KNNP pin-compatible with other R8C/3M series MCUs?

Yes, the R5F213M8KNNP shares the PWQN0040KB-B (40-pin QFN) package and identical pinout with R5F213M8UNNP, R5F213M6UNNP, and R5F213MCKNNP. Signal assignments-including USB_DP/DM, A/D inputs (AN0–AN11), and I/O port mappings-are consistent across these variants. This allows hardware reuse across different memory configurations and feature sets, simplifying design scalability for the R5F213M8KNNP and its family members.
